Rae Bareli Hockey Stadium Renamed to Honour Indian Hockey Star Rani Rampal

Indian hockey player Rani Rampal has become the first woman in the sport to have a stadium named after her in Rae Bareli. The MCF Rae Bareli now bears the name ‘Rani’s Girls Hockey Turf’.

Rani Rampal shared photos of herself on social media, inaugurating the stadium and talking to the players alongside other staff members.

“Words seem too little to express my happiness and gratitude as I share that the MCF Raebareli has renamed the hockey stadium to ‘Rani’s Girls Hockey Turf’ to honour my contribution to hockey,” Rani Rampal wrote on Twitter.

Rani Rampal, who made a comeback to the Indian team earlier this year after a tour of South Africa, expressed her gratitude for this honour while dedicating the renaming of the stadium to the Indian Women’s Hockey Team.

She had last played against Belgium in the FIH Women’s Hockey Pro League 2021-22, where she won her 250th cap for India.

Rani had been dealing with an injury since the Tokyo Olympics and was subsequently left out of the World Cup and Commonwealth Games 2022 squads.
